What is Chernoochene?

Chernoochene is a municipality located in Kardzhali Oblast, Bulgaria. Its website, chernoochene.com, serves as the official digital presence for Община Черноочене (Chernoochene Municipality), functioning as the authoritative online portal for local government information, public services, and community updates.
